Understanding Semiglutide: The Science Behind the Innovation

Semiglutide is a novel gl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ist designed to mimic the effects of naturally occurring hormones that regulate insulin secretion, appetite, and glucose homeostasis. Developed through extensive clinical research, semiglutide vial formulations enable precise, controlled administration of this therapy, optimizing patient outcomes.

The Pharmacological Profile of Semiglutide

  • Enhanced Potency: Compared to earlier GLP-1 receptor agonists, semiglutide exhibits a longer half-life, allowing once-weekly injections.
  • Extended Action: The molecule’s structure provides durable receptor engagement, leading to sustained therapeutic effects.
  • Versatile Applications: Approved for both type 2 diabetes management and obesity treatment, exemplifying its multipurpose potential.

Semiglutide: Benefits for Patients and Healthcare Providers

Major Benefits for Patients

  • Significant Weight Loss: Clinical trials demonstrate up to 15% body weight reduction in some patients.
  • Improved Glucose Control: Better glycemic regulation reduces risk of complications.
  • Reduced Insulin Dependence: The therapy lessens the need for insulin injections in many cases.
  • Enhanced Quality of Life: Energy levels, mood, and overall well-being improve with effective treatment.

Key Considerations When Prescribing or Dispensing Semiglutide Vial

While semiglutide offers promising benefits, it’s essential for healthcare providers to consider individual patient factors:

  • Contraindications: Not suitable for patients with a history of medullary thyroid carcinoma or multiple endocrine neoplasia syndrome type 2.
  • Side Effects: May include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, or pancreatitis; close monitoring is imperative.
  • Proper Storage: Vials must be kept refrigerated and handled with sterile techniques.
  • Dosing Regimen: Usually initiated at a lower dose, then titrated upward based on tolerability and clinical response.
